In line with the 3R Government Agenda, the Imo State Ministry of Homeland Security and Vigilante Affairs— under the leadership of Hon. Osakwe Abiazie Modestus—has intensified patrols, surveillance, and grassroots intelligence gathering to counter rising insecurity from neighboring regions.
Through border monitoring, community profiling, and the mandatory use of tenant acquaintance forms, the Ministry is ensuring that criminal elements find no refuge in Imo. With support from traditional rulers, town unions, and security operatives, the initiative strengthens checkpoints, demolishes criminal hideouts, and empowers residents to safeguard their communities.
The government assures citizens of its unwavering commitment to a safe and stable Imo where people can live and work without fear.
